用RPA爬虫和Python快速获取网页信息
优采云 发布时间: 2023-05-01 07:28在当今数字化时代,数据是企业发展的关键。然而,获取所需数据却是一个耗时且需要大量人力的过程。这时,RPA爬虫和Python的结合出现了,可以帮助企业快速自动化地获取所需数据。本文将从以下9个方面详细讨论RPA爬虫和Python如何快速获取网页信息。
1. RPA爬虫与Python的关系
RPA(Robotic Process Automation)机器人流程自动化是一种自动化技术,可模拟人工操作来执行各种任务。而Python是一种高级编程语言,具有易读易写、简洁明了、可扩展性强等特点。RPA爬虫与Python结合可以实现自动化网络爬取,并将爬取到的数据进行处理、分析和存储。
2. RPA爬虫能够做什么?
RPA爬虫可以帮助企业快速获取所需数据,并进行自动化处理、分析和存储。比如,企业需要获取竞争对手的产品价格信息,可以通过RPA爬虫抓取竞争对手网站上的产品价格信息,并将其存储到数据库中。
3. Python如何实现网络爬取?
Python中有许多第三方库可以用于网络爬取,如Requests、BeautifulSoup、Scrapy等。其中,Requests库可以实现HTTP请求的发送和响应的处理;BeautifulSoup库可以解析HTML和XML文档,并提供简单的API来对文档进行遍历和搜索;Scrapy是一个基于Python的开源网络爬虫框架,可以快速高效地爬取网站。
4. RPA爬虫如何结合Python实现自动化?
RPA爬虫通常需要在GUI界面上进行操作,而Python代码无法直接控制GUI界面。因此,需要使用第三方库pywinauto来模拟人工操作GUI界面。比如,企业需要抓取某个网站的数据,可以通过RPA爬虫打开浏览器并输入网址,然后通过Python代码控制浏览器进行页面滚动、点击等操作,并将数据抓取下来。
5. RPA爬虫与Python如何实现数据存储?
RPA爬虫抓取到的数据可以通过Python代码进行处理和存储。比如,可以使用Python自带的sqlite3模块创建数据库,并将抓取到的数据存储到数据库中。此外,还可以使用第三方库pandas将数据转换为DataFrame格式,并进行进一步处理和分析。
6. RPA爬虫与Python如何实现数据分析?
RPA爬虫抓取到的数据可以通过Python代码进行数据分析。比如,可以使用第三方库matplotlib将数据可视化,并进行进一步的分析和解读。
7. RPA爬虫和Python的优势
RPA爬虫与Python结合的优势在于快速、高效地获取所需数据,并进行自动化处理、分析和存储。此外,Python拥有丰富的第三方库和工具,可以大大提高开发效率。
8.优采云如何帮助企业实现RPA爬虫和Python的应用?
优采云是一家专注于数字化转型的科技公司,致力于为企业提供全面的数字化解决方案。在RPA爬虫和Python应用方面,优采云可以根据企业需求进行定制化开发,并提供相关培训和技术支持。
9. SEO优化对文章影响之深度剖析
SEO(Search Engine Optimization)搜索引擎优化是一种通过优化网站内容和结构来提高网站在搜索引擎中排名的技术。在本文中,我们介绍了RPA爬虫和Python的应用,如果想让更多人看到这篇文章,就需要进行SEO优化。比如,在文章中适当位置嵌入以下信息:优采云,SEO优化,www.ucaiyun.com。这样可以增加文章的曝光率,并提高文章在搜索引擎中的排名。
本文介绍了RPA爬虫和Python的应用,包括它们的关系、RPA爬虫的作用、Python实现网络爬取的方法、RPA爬虫和Python如何实现自动化、数据存储和数据分析等方面。此外,我们还介绍了优采云如何帮助企业实现RPA爬虫和Python的应用,并对SEO优化进行了深度剖析。